Yes, you read that right, this clothes designing competition is held by the waste management company Alam Flora. 

If you’re someone who enjoys sketching or making clothes, then you might want to check out this contest by Alam Flora which requires one to come up with a design that uses recyclable items only.

The grand prize winner can walk away with RM3,000, 1st runner up with RM2,000 and 2nd runner up with RM3,000. There are also consolation prizes for those in 4th to 10th place and they will get RM200 each. Adding on to that, there are also prizes for best social media and best model.

Design Prize Contest

According to their Facebook post, this contest is open to all Malaysians aged 18 and above and every entry must comprise of only 1 designer with a model.

The design must be done using recyclable items only and not single-use plastic such as polystyrene or styrofoam.

It is also stated that the design must be according to this year’s theme: MET GALA, Romantic and Glamourous Hollywood design.
